Is there a ticker for Natural Gas prices at British BTU?
well…NG is quoted in US dollars per Million BTU’s at the regional hubs and the furtures contracts sizes on the futures exchanges are 10,000mm BTU’s. So I guess if you took the NG contract price and divided by 10bb, you could get the cost per BTU.
Contracts are quoted as NG1 (near contract), NG2 (next contract) etc. on most systems.
